20v bt swap to ae86 (20v or 16v flywheel????)

Why would you use a heaver flywheel that holds a smaller clutch??? The blktop flywheel fits the T50 bellhousing just fine. Use the clutch (pressure plate and disc) from the AE92 GTS, or AE101 (212mm) Use the throw out bearing and pilot bearing from the AE86... All works and fits together neatly.... I currently am using the silvertop flywheel. The blacktop flywheel is a full kilo lighter than a silvertop flywheel. The cost for the blacktop flywheel is pretty cheap too... I paid under $230 US dollars for mine - have it, yet to install it....
